Abstract

The present invention relates to technical field of bridge engineering,Especially a kind of bridge construction concrete mixer,Including pedestal,The base upper surface both ends are vertically installed with support plate,The relative inner of two support plates is connected with shell by sliding equipment,The base upper surface both ends are vertically installed with electric telescopic rod,The output shaft of the electric telescopic rod is fixedly connected with the casing,Shell upper center position is fixedly connected with mounting bracket,Motor is installed on the mounting bracket,It is connected with shaft on the output shaft of the motor,The shaft runs through shell,And extend into enclosure interior,The shaft both sides are equidistant to be connected with multiple agitating rollers,The agitating roller other end is hinged with connecting rod,One end is equipped with feed inlet on the upside of the shell,The other end is equipped with water supply mechanism on the upside of the shell,Shell lower end medium position is equipped with discharge port.The present invention has mixing effect good, the high feature of stirring efficiency.

Description

A kind of bridge construction concrete mixer
Technical field
The present invention relates to technical field of bridge engineering more particularly to a kind of bridge construction concrete mixers.
Background technology
Science of bridge building refers to the workflows such as exploration, design, construction, the maintenance of bridge.In bridge construction, it is often necessary to use To concrete mixer, existing concrete mixer is susceptible to the non-uniform situation of stirring, stirring is caused to be imitated in stirring Rate is not high, is easy to delay project progress.
Invention content
The purpose of the present invention is to solve disadvantages existing in the prior art, and a kind of bridge construction proposed is used Concrete mixer.
To achieve the goals above, present invention employs following technical solutions:
A kind of bridge construction concrete mixer, including pedestal are designed, the base upper surface both ends are vertically installed with The relative inner of support plate, two support plates is connected with shell by sliding equipment, and the sliding equipment includes being opened in The sliding rail of two support plate relative inners, shell lower end both sides are equipped with idler wheel, and the roller-coaster is located at sliding rail Interior, the base upper surface both ends are vertically installed with electric telescopic rod, and two electric telescopic rods are located at described in two The output shaft of the relative inner of support plate, the electric telescopic rod is fixedly connected with the casing, and shell upper center position is solid Surely it is connected with mounting bracket, motor is installed on the mounting bracket, shaft is connected on the output shaft of the motor, the shaft is passed through Shell is worn, and extends into enclosure interior, the shaft both sides are equidistant to be connected with multiple agitating rollers, the agitating roller other end hinge It is connected to connecting rod, one end is equipped with feed inlet on the upside of the shell, and the other end is equipped with water supply mechanism, the shell on the upside of the shell Lower end medium position is equipped with discharge port.
Preferably, the water supply mechanism includes the water tank being fixedly connected with shell upper end, is provided with and communicated on the water tank Aqueduct, the aqueduct other end runs through shell, and extends into enclosure interior.
Preferably, the junction of the shaft and shell is equipped with bearing, and the interior axial plane of the bearing is connect with shaft, described Bearing outer axial face is connect with shell.
Preferably, the medium position of the shaft is vertically connected with supporting rod, and the supporting rod both ends have been fixedly connected with Sliding block, the housing central section position offers slideway, and slideway is circle, and the sliding block is slidably arranged in slideway.
Preferably, the motor is slowspeed machine.
A kind of bridge construction concrete mixer proposed by the present invention, advantageous effect are:Pass through shaft, stirring Roller is stirred mixed mud with connecting rod, while electric telescopic rod drive shell moves up and down and shaken to mixed mud Mixing convenient for accelerating the mixing efficiency of mixed mud, while being also beneficial to mixed mud and stirring evenly, and the design of water supply mechanism is convenient for It in stirring, supplies water to enclosure interior, the design of supporting rod can be supported with countershaft, be conducive to extend bearing and turned The service life of axis.

Specific implementation mode
Following will be combined with the drawings in the embodiments of the present invention, and technical solution in the embodiment of the present invention carries out clear, complete Site preparation describes, it is clear that described embodiments are only a part of the embodiments of the present invention, instead of all the embodiments.
Referring to Fig.1, a kind of bridge construction concrete mixer, including pedestal 5,5 upper surface both ends of pedestal are vertical It is provided with support plate 4, the relative inner of two support plates 4 is connected with shell 1 by sliding equipment, and sliding equipment includes being opened in The sliding rail 3 of two 4 relative inners of support plate, 1 lower end both sides of shell are equipped with idler wheel 2, and the sliding of idler wheel 2 is located in sliding rail 3, pedestal 5 upper surfaces both ends are vertically installed with electric telescopic rod 17, and two electric telescopic rods 17 be located at two support plates 4 relatively in Side, electric telescopic rod 17 are powered by external power supply, and the output shaft of electric telescopic rod 17 is fixedly connected with shell 1, shell 1 Upper center position is fixedly connected with mounting bracket 9, and motor 10 is equipped on mounting bracket 9, and motor 10 is supplied by external power supply Electricity, motor 10 are slowspeed machine, and the output shaft of motor 10 is connected with shaft 18, and shaft 18 and the junction of shell 1 are equipped with bearing 11, the interior axial plane of bearing 11 is connect with shaft 18, and 11 outer axial face of bearing is connect with shell 1, and shaft 18 runs through shell 1, and extends Into inside shell 1,18 both sides of shaft are equidistant to be connected with multiple agitating rollers 19, and 19 other end of agitating roller is hinged with connecting rod 13, It drives shell 1 to move up and down by electric telescopic rod 17, vibrations mixing is carried out to the mixed mud in shell 1, then by turning Axis 18 drives agitating roller 19 to be rotated, and is stirred to material, while connecting rod 13 is under the influence of centrifugal force, can increase and stir The area mixed, accelerates stirring efficiency, makes the more uniform of stirring.
The medium position of shaft 18 is vertically connected with supporting rod 14, and the design of supporting rod 14 is propped up convenient for countershaft 18 Support is conducive to the pulling force for reducing shaft 18 to motor 10, extends the service life of shaft 18,14 both ends of supporting rod are fixedly connected with There is sliding block 6,1 medium position of shell offers slideway 15, and slideway 15 is circle, and sliding block 6 is slidably arranged in slideway 15, shell 1 upside one end is equipped with feed inlet 12, and the 1 upside other end of shell is equipped with water supply mechanism, the design of water supply mechanism, convenient for opposite mixed mud Add water in soil, be stirred mixing, water supply mechanism includes the water tank 8 being fixedly connected with 1 upper end of shell, and setting is connected on water tank 8 There are aqueduct 7,7 other end of aqueduct to run through shell 1, and extends into 1 inner shell of shell, 1 lower end medium position and be equipped with discharge port 16。
In use, water is added into shell 1 in water supply mechanism, shell 1 is driven to move up and down by electric telescopic rod 17, Vibrations mixing is carried out to the mixed mud in shell 1, then drives agitating roller 19 to be rotated by shaft 18, material is stirred It mixes, while connecting rod 13 is under the influence of centrifugal force, the area of stirring can be increased.
